Your Ride

Register to join the monthly challenges.
Rank
Rider
Miles
1003
4
1006
4
1007
4
1009
4
1015
4
1027
4
1036
4
1038
4
1039
4
1042
4
1048
4
1060
3
1065
3
1071
3
1077
3
1079
3
1080
3
1085
3
1088
3
1097
  80-89
3
1099
3
1,001 to 1,100 of 2,207